Output 51352b2e420be2af4298cd2e41ddaba5d2ec80f2e8d9b2f87f8e6f47e83d608c:1

value
57805803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4cfe9ede4eb3457336da386cc197a020e604d23 OP_EQUAL
address
3M6GFKDfhzqgQ6gYaqEt7foEjY5ZtR8Lhu
transaction
51352b2e420be2af4298cd2e41ddaba5d2ec80f2e8d9b2f87f8e6f47e83d608c
confirmations
348768
spent
true